These are the mechanics behind Mad Sheep training:
- When you use a weapon with too high level requirements, the weapon will loose 1 attack for every level your missing. If your weapon gets down to 0 (or negative) attack your skill no longer have any effect and the only thing effecting your damage is your level. The formula for how much damage you will deal before reductions is then: floor(YOUR_LEVEL / 5).
- Mad Sheeps have 1 armor, so we need to deal 2 damage before reductions in order to get a blood hit. This means that it's possible to train on Mad Sheeps if you're between level 10 and level 14. If you're level 15 you will deal 2 damage per hit and the Mad Sheep won't be able to keep up. You can still train on it, but you will sometimes have to stop attacking in order to let it heal back up. All-in all you would be better of making a new character rather than training a level 15.
- If we're level 10, we need to use a weapon that has a level requirement that is at least 10 levels higher than its attack. The weakest weapons that we can use are the one-handed level 55 weapons. However, if we're level 14 we need to use a level 60 weapon. If you for some reason want to use a two handed weapon you also need to use a level 60 weapon.
- Mad Sheeps are not the only healing monsters in the game. For example, a Monk has 25 armor. This means that if we're level 130-134 and are using an Umbral Master weapon we will do exactly 1 damage on every hit to a Monk. However, Monks heal more than 1 damage per turn so we can likely get away with higher levels as well. Other monsters have other armor values which calls for other level ranges. However, if you want to train on anything other than a Mad Sheep it is likely that you will need such a high level that the only acceptable weapons are the Umbral Master weapons.
